The recent GameInformer has put an 8 page article on the new upcomming Rock Band 2.
Quote: | Some info I pulled out: -Ability to "tune" your instruments -Redesigned quickplay mode -Brand new track choice screen -Ability to create setlists -Ability to auto-create setlists -No-Fail mode -Solo modes for every instrument -World Tour Online -Battle of the Bands mode --Band vs Band --Start out going against bands like yourself --During each challenge, theres a meter that shows how close you are to passing the next band --1 mode is: bands compete for the highest multiplier for the longest time --Countdown to the deadline next to the instructions -Drum Trainer -More user-friendly lag calibrator -Jukebox mode --Listen to music, but don't have to play -Old hardware still works -New drum pads are velocity sensitive -Less "squishy" strummer -Ion drum kit -Able to purchase custom real-world merch for characters -In-game photo creator lets you set facial expressions and poses for your characters, add visual effects and then upload to RockBand.com -You can order t-shirts and posters, bumper stickers and all sorts of stuff with your band logo. -Guitar buttons don't click so loudly

GUYS SOME SERIOUS SHIT WENT DOWN AND I'VE DISCOVERED SOMETHING.
 Look at this image carefully. If any of you have played Guitar Hero III you'll remember the song "Holiday in Cambodia" by the Dead Kennedys. If you remember the song look at the picture again. Look at the lyrics "it's the way I bring in" and look at the pitches you're supposed to sing them at. Now replace those lyrics with "It's a holiday in" and sing it like it is in the song as you look through the lyrics and the pitches for the other lyrics. You'll notice they're exactly the same. This is because Harmonix replaces the lyrics so no body finds out what the actual song is.
Also, the other instrument notes fit in perfectly with the song.
This means Holiday in Cambodia is in Rock Band 2. No doubt about it. |

Mantis15 wrote: | That's why you have a PS3. Just get Rock Band 2/GH:WT for the PS3 since you have one. |
The problem with these peripheral-heavy games is that once you get one, you are kinda committed to that series on that platform. (Unless you want an entire room of plastic instruments, costing hundreds of dollars).
I already have Guitar Hero III for Wii, so getting GH:WT for Wii will be my best and cheapest option, especially sincie they said GH:WT for Wii have all the features found on other consoles. |
